The BDCTeam Leadwho will be responsible for the day-to-day supervision, coaching, and performance of a team of BDC Representatives in an automotive dealership setting.

What Drives Your Day to Day

  • Oversee the daily operations of the BDC team, ensuring all customer communications (phone, email, chat, text) align with dealership standards and processes.
  • Act as the primary trainer and coach for BDC Representatives. Conduct regular one-on-one coaching sessions, review recorded/live calls and email correspondence, and provide constructive feedback to improve performance.
  • Motivate the team to achieve daily, weekly, and monthly appointment setting and lead conversion goals (KPIs). Conduct performance reviews and implement corrective action when necessary.
  • Assist the Service Manager with recruitment, onboarding, and scheduling to ensure adequate coverage and optimal team productivity.
  • Run and analyze daily, weekly, and monthly reports on key performance indicators (KPIs) such as appointment set rate, show rate, conversion rate, and customer satisfaction (CSI).
  • Oversee the efficient distribution and follow-up of all sales and service leads (internet, phone, internal) using the CRM system.
  • Ensure the team maintains the highest level of professionalism and customer service quality. Handle escalated customer issues and complaints.
  • Identify and recommend improvements to BDC scripts, word tracks, processes, and workflows to enhance efficiency and effectiveness.
  • Maintain a strong working relationship with the Sales and Service Management teams to ensure seamless customer handoffs and alignment on goals and current promotion
  • Prepare detailed performance reports and present findings, trends, and improvement strategies to the BDC Manager and other dealership management.
  • Ensure the team is accurately logging all customer interactions and information into the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system.
  • Maintain and enforce thorough, up-to-date knowledge of all dealership products, services, current incentives, and marketing initiatives.

What are the must haves?

  • Minimum of 1-3 years of experience in a high-volume Business Development Center (BDC), Internet Sales, or Call Center environment, preferably within the automotive industry.
  • Prior experience in a leadership, supervisory, or senior/mentor role is preferred.
  • High School Diploma or equivalent required.
  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ills with the ability to coach, train, and communicate complex information clearly.
  • Proven ability to manage, motivate, and mentor a team to achieve performance targets in a fast-paced, goal-oriented environment.
  • Expert-level knowledge and proficiency in using CRM software (e.g., DealerSocket, VinSolutions, Elead), Dealer Management Systems (DMS), and standard office software (e.g., Microsoft Office/Google Suite)
  • Ability to read, interpret, and act upon BDC performance data and KPIs.
